Paris 2024 Paralympics: Mariam Eniola Bolaji is the first African to win a medal in badminton 

Mariam Eniola Bolaji has etched her name in history as the first African to win a badminton medal at either the Olympic or Paralympic Games. In the recent women’s Para badminton SL3 competition at the Paris 2024 Paralympics, the 18-year-old Nigerian defeated Oksana Kozyna, a player from Ukraine, and garnered the bronze medal.
